掌握WPS宏代码:提升办公效率的秘诀 点击使用AI助手 了解更多
发布于 2024-10-14 wps_admin 290 编辑
WPS宏代码:自动化办公的利器
在现代办公环境中,自动化是一个重要的概念,它可以帮助我们节省时间,提高效率。WPS Office作为一款流行的办公软件,提供了宏功能,允许用户通过编写宏代码来自动化重复性的任务。本文将介绍WPS宏代码的基础知识,包括什么是宏,如何创建和运行宏,以及一些实用的宏示例。
什么是宏?
宏是一种自动化脚本,它由一系列指令组成,这些指令可以自动执行一系列操作。在WPS Office中,宏通常使用VBA(Visual Basic for Applications)编程语言编写,VBA是一种广泛应用于Microsoft Office系列软件的编程语言。
如何创建宏?
在WPS Office中创建宏的步骤如下:
启用宏功能:首先,需要确保WPS Office的宏功能已经启用。可以通过“工具”菜单中的“宏”选项来访问宏设置,并启用宏功能。
打开宏编辑器:在“工具”菜单中选择“宏”->“Visual Basic 编辑器”,或者直接按下快捷键
Alt + F11
打开VBA编辑器。编写宏代码:在VBA编辑器中,你可以创建一个新的模块(Module),并在其中编写宏代码。例如,以下是一个简单的宏示例,它会在文档中插入一段文本:
Sub InsertText()
' 定义变量
Dim myRange As Range
' 设置插入文本的位置
Set myRange = ActiveDocument.Range(0, 0)
' 插入文本
myRange.Text = "这是通过宏自动插入的文本。"
End Sub
- 保存宏:编写完宏代码后,需要保存并关闭VBA编辑器。
如何运行宏?
运行宏的方法有几种:
通过宏对话框运行:可以通过“工具”菜单中的“宏”选项,选择相应的宏,然后点击“运行”。
通过快捷键运行:可以在VBA编辑器中为宏设置快捷键,然后通过快捷键直接运行宏。
通过按钮运行:可以在WPS Office的工具栏上添加一个宏按钮,通过点击按钮来运行宏。
实用宏示例
以下是一个实用的宏示例,该宏可以自动为文档中的所有段落添加编号:
Sub AutoNumberParagraphs()
' 定义变量
Dim myParagraph As Paragraph
Dim i As Integer
' 从最后一个段落开始向上遍历
For i = ActiveDocument.Paragraphs.Count To 1 Step -1
Set myParagraph = ActiveDocument.Paragraphs(i)
' 为段落添加编号
myParagraph.Range.ListFormat.ApplyNumberDefault
Next i
End Sub
结论
WPS宏代码是自动化办公的强大工具,它可以帮助我们完成许多重复性的工作,提高工作效率。通过学习和实践,我们可以编写出更多实用的宏来满足我们的办公需求。希望本文能帮助你入门WPS宏代码,并激发你探索更多自动化办公的可能性。
AI办公助手:WPS灵犀
如果本文未能解决您的问题,或者您在办公领域有更多疑问,我们推荐您尝试 WPS灵犀 —— 一款强大的人工智能办公助手。
WPS灵犀 具备AI搜索、读文档、快速创作、生成PPT、长文写作、网页摘要、截图问答、上传文件等功能快来体验吧